💬 Nutrition Q&A: Organic Raw Sesame Seeds
Is Organic Raw Sesame Seeds good for weight loss?
Sesame seeds are calorie-dense at 200 calories per ounce, so portion control matters. However, their high protein and fiber content can help you feel full, making them useful as a small addition to meals rather than eaten freely.
Is Organic Raw Sesame Seeds good for muscle building?
With 8g of protein per 30g serving, these seeds contribute to your daily protein needs and provide several amino acids. They work best as a supplement to other protein sources rather than as a primary one.
Is Organic Raw Sesame Seeds a good snack for kids?
These are safe for kids over 4 years old when given in small amounts, though whole seeds pose a choking risk for younger children. Ground or crushed sesame seeds mix easily into yogurt, oatmeal, or other foods.
What vitamins or minerals stand out in Organic Raw Sesame Seeds?
Sesame seeds stand out for their potassium content at 360mg per serving, which supports heart and muscle function. They also provide meaningful amounts of iron, important for oxygen transport in the blood.
What diets does Organic Raw Sesame Seeds suit?
Sesame seeds suit keto, paleo, vegan, vegetarian, and whole-food diets. They're naturally gluten-free and work well for those avoiding grains.
